But Innisfil Creek is in need of help 
By Laurie Watt Simcoe.com March 11 2011
INNISFIL – Lake Simcoe’s getting healthier – but Innisfil Creek continues to be one of the worst creeks in the Nottawasaga River watershed. 
Updating Innisfil council on their 2011 levy requests, both the Lake Simcoe Region Conservation Authority and the Nottawasaga Valley Conservation Authority updated the town on the state of the environment – the good and the bad.
